Deciding on a navigation library is one of the most discussed topics in the React Native community. One of the top advantages of React Navigation is theme support. This offloads the implementation of making themes from developers. - Source: dev.to / over 1 year ago
No Built-in System: Unlike Android's core Intent and Activity systems, React Native doesn't have a built-in navigation framework. Instead you need to chose a 3P library, React Navigation being the most widely adopted solution. - Source: dev.to / over 1 year ago
